A bunch of Inventors from Science & Industry want to Eliminate All T2 BPOS because using Invention to make modules is more expense and they claim they cannot compete.
If Invention is more expensive and T2 BPOS are eliminated then ALL T2 stuff, modules, ships and ammo will get more expensive.
So if you do not want T2 stuff to get more expensive then post your objection/opposition here.

Bah humbug.
Common T2 mods like Cap Recharge II, 10MN MWD II etc, are already demanded in volumes that outstrip the production capacity of their T2 BPOs. The vast majority of their volume is made up by invention, their prices are set by inventors, and that invention is indeed profitable(ish).
T2 things that nobody wants to buy, like, umm, the Lachesis IIRC have all of their demand met by T2 BPO holders... because there is so little demand for them. These are the things that will see a price rise. But who cares? Nobody buys those things anyway, otherwise the volume demand would make invention profitable. --- Some days you are the pigeon, and some the statue. |
